Rival or industrious
Emileo is a rare variant of Emilio, which stems from the Roman family name Aemilius. It carries the dual connotations of being a 'rival' or 'striving' and 'industrious'. While Emilio is the standard Spanish and Italian form, the 'e' spelling is a modern phonetic variation.
About 14 boys were named Emileo in 2025.
